Does ChatGPT make reliable citations for destination guides?
ChatGPT is based on a Large Language Model and does not have the ability to match relevant sources to any given topic, often leading to 'hallucinated' facts. As noted by Hannah Rozear and Sarah Park, these tools can create citations that look professional but do not exist. This creates a major challenge for AI-optimised destination guides where accuracy is the foundation of trust.

Core Frameworks for AI Attribution
APA Style
Treats AI models as authors, which is essential for travel brands publishing formal industry research or destination impact studies.
MLA Style
Requires including the specific prompt text used, providing a transparent audit trail for AI-assisted content creation.
Chicago Style
Treats AI interactions like private conversations, making it a useful standard for documenting internal strategy or research notes.
How to implement a robust AI citation workflow
- **Verify all sources manually**: If AI helped you find a lead, always locate the original source document before publishing. 2. **Use structured data**: Implement structured data for AI citations to help search engines parse your references correctly. 3. **Audit for hallucinations**: Cross-reference AI-generated travel trends against DMO data or official airline booking reports. 4. **Adopt a citation standard**: Choose a style like APA or MLA to maintain consistency across your travel landing page SEO efforts. 5. **Monitor AI visibility**: Use tools for measuring AI share of voice to see how your cited content performs in search results.
